About Chris Hawkins

Chris Hawkins is a scholar working on General Decision Sciences, Nature and Landscape Conservation and Insect Science, having authored 30 papers that have together received 1.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Forest ecology and management (5 papers), Memory Processes and Influences (4 papers) and Social and Intergroup Psychology (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Organizational Behavior and Human Resource Management (320 citations), Health Information Management (133 citations) and General Health Professions (483 citations). Chris Hawkins has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Canada and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Ewan Ferlı́e, Martin Wood, Louise Fitzgerald, William von Hippel, Richard E. Petty, Zakary L. Tormala, Duane T. Wegener, Jonathan W. Schooler, Joseph P. Forgas and Michael D. Robinson.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Personality and Social Psychology, S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ología and Academy of Management Journal.
